ASSET MANAGEMENT/CAPITAL PROGRAM
ASSET MANAGEMENT

Manages, maintains and leases City property assets with the goal of maximizing return on assets. The department also manages and maintains assigned waterfront properties and provides Citywide quality of life services to eliminate blight.

PLANNING & DEVELOPMENT
PLANNING

Provides in-house consultation on urban planning issues (e.g. zoning, traffic) and takes NYCEDC/IDA through ULURP, CEQR and SEQRA processes. The department also provides technical expertise in site cleanup issues.

CONEY ISLAND DEVELOPMENT CORPORATION (CIDC)

CIDC, established in 2003, is charged with spearheading and implementing a comprehensive planning process for Coney Island and creating a coordinated economic development strategy for the area. The 13-member Board of the CIDC includes City officials, local and Brooklyn-wide business and community leaders, and area residents. Learn more at the CIDC Website.

TRANSACTION SERVICES

Provides project management and analysis for real estate sales, funding agreements, deed modifications, developer submissions, planning projects and more. The department also staffs the New York City Industrial Development Agency, which issues tax-exemptions and tax-exempt bonds for appropriate entities.
